A TEENAGER was robbed and dumped in the woods.

The 18-year-old left a party on Cook Street, off Meadow Lane, at 10.45pm on Friday, February 18.

He remembers nothing until the next day, when he woke up in nearby Jacks Wood at 7.45am.

The teenager was missing jewellery including two gold rings, a watch and a bracelet totalling £500. He had cuts to his head and hand.

Burglars drove the wrong way up the motorway after a pub break-in.

Three men forced their way into the Burleydam pub on Chester Road, Childer Thornton.

They dragged the cigarette machine into their car, possibly a Vauxhall Calibra, and drove off at 5.40am on Wednesday.

A similar H-reg Calibra was later seen on Overpool Road. The car was last seen driving the wrong way up a sliproad on to the M53.

Stanney High School has been burgled twice in as many days.

On Wednesday, raiders smashed a ground-floor window and took £50, two-way radios and other goods.

And on Monday, February 21, three windows were smashed and a Dell laptop and printer worth £1,160 were stolen.
